The Board of Tenders and Auctions has opened a tender for the organization of the Bahrain International Agricultural and Animal Production Exhibition (Marai 2025), which is a prominent national platform concerned with enhancing food security concepts, with the latest technologies in the fields of agriculture, livestock and animal production, with local and international participation from the relevant authorities.
The tender offers only one bid, amounting to about 1.9 million dinars, provided by a company specialized in organizing major events and exhibitions.
The tender reviewed the design, planning, marketing, construction, and complete production of all the exhibition’s requirements, including the production of the opening ceremony, direct offers for animals, agricultural production exhibition and building temporary facilities.
The exhibition comes in its next version as part of the efforts to support the productive sectors in the Kingdom, and to stimulate agricultural and animal investments in a way that contributes to promoting sustainability and achieving self -sufficiency.
Marai is one of the most prominent specialized events in the Kingdom, where it is organized annually with the aim of highlighting the latest innovations in the fields of agriculture, livestock and animal production, as well as supporting national initiatives in food security and sustainability.
The exhibition attracts local and international posts from companies and institutions working in the sector, in addition to experts, specialists and those interested in this field.
